General Purpose:

Assists in directing and overseeing all food and beverage facets including, but not limited to: high level communication, operations, member and guest satisfaction, service training, personnel, product mix data, ordering, vendor relationships, service leadership, inventory, labor and cost of goods controls, and catering functions.

51% of each day is dedicated to managerial and supervisory duties

Develops schedules for all food and beverage departments, according to budget and forecast

Manages and assists in the ordering of all alcohol beverages, maintains beverage pour cost, implements recipes and retail pricing of product

Works closely with the kitchen leadership to ensure food quality and consistency, and appropriate ticket times, labor and cost of sales

Assists in the completion of all month end inventories to include the kitchen, bars, and beverage cart

Assists the Director, Food and Beverage with budget development and cost analysis

Assists in the marketing of the restaurant and catering departments, both internal and external

Assists in the managing other managers, front line associates, in all food and beverage outlets

Manages service standards for all food and beverage outlets

Promotes and implements all Troon food and beverage standards, procedures and policies

Assists and leads interviewing, hiring, training, planning, assigning, and directing work, evaluating performance, communicates opportunities, praise, progressive performance documentations of all food and beverage associates; addressing complaints and resolving issues

Manages department members that may include, but is not limited to: Restaurant Manager, Catering Manager, Executive Chef, Host, Set Up Staff, Cooks, Servers, Bussers, Food Runners, and any other food and beverage associates

Assures that effective orientation and training are given to each new associate. Develops ongoing training programs and tests for comprehension

Monitors business volume forecast and plans accordingly in areas of labor, productivity, costs and other expenses
